一、简介
Docker是DotCloud开源的、可以将任何应用包装在Linux container中运行的工具。
二、ubuntu快速安装,具体安装可以参考官网:https://docs.docker.com/install/
sudo apt install -y docker.io
1、切换成国内源,不然下载镜像很慢,例如个人切换成阿里的镜像源地址(去官网https://cn.aliyun.com/ 注册一下会有给一个源地址,下面这个是我申请的)
或者使用 网易加速:"registry-mirrors": ["http://hub-mirror.c.163.com"]
sudo mkdir -p /etc/docker sudo tee /etc/docker/daemon.json <<-'EOF' { "registry-mirrors": ["https://li8f2khr.mirror.aliyuncs.com"] } EOF sudo systemctl daemon-reload sudo systemctl restart docker
2、安装
# 拉取镜像 sudo docker pull mysql:5.7 # 启动mysql镜像并查看启动日志 sudo docker run -p 3306:3306 --name mysql -e MYSQL_ROOT_PASSWORD=123456 -d mysql:5.7 && sudo docker logs mysql # 进入mysql所在镜像实例的终端中,然后在终端就可以使用:mysql -u root -p 输入密码123456登录 sudo docker exec -it mysql bash # 启动/停止mysql实例
sudo docker start/stop mysql # Ubuntu下设置开启自启 sudo systemctl enable docker # 查看开机自启应用 systemctl list-unit-files | grep enabled
yexiangyang
moyyexy@gmail.com